Ti 84 Plus Silver Edition Episode 1: Solving Systems of Linear Inequalities

Posted by: raysmithtx Post date: August 13th, 2011


Key strokes: 1. Go to Apps, scroll down to Inequal, or Inequalz 2. Go to Y= 3. Type in your inequalities 4. To make it greater then, greater then or equal to, less then, less than or equal to, press alpha and press either f1, f2, f3, f4, or f5 5. Press graph 6. Press alpha, f1 or f2, then 1 7. To find the vector(s) press 2nd, trace, 5. intersect, then enter, enter, enter * So the calculator can graph the functions faster, you to the Window editor , and go to the x res:, and type in 8. * Ti-84 Plus, TI-83 plus, and TI-83 Plus Silver Edition are fully compatible with the Ti-84 Plus Silver Edition.
